90-7-221 . Montana state hospital loan.

(1)The department of public health and human services may enter into a loan agreement with the authority for the purpose of financing the costs of acquiring, constructing, and equipping facilities for the mentally ill at the Montana state hospital in Warm Springs, including the establishment of reserves and the payment of costs of the financing. The maximum principal amount of the loan may not exceed $21 million for construction and related costs, plus the necessary amounts for capitalized interest, debt service reserves, and financing costs.
